Lot 175

Rare UK-supplied 1-litre Katana with very low mileage and in great condition.Named after a Samurai sword, the Katana was meant to be a purposeful toolInitially 1,100cc, the engine was sleeved down so that it could qualify for AMA Superbike racing (which had a 1,000cc upper limit), though they figured that consumers were going to expect 1,100cc performance. In 1983 Katanas returned to 1,100cc (1,074)With changes to the crankshaft, camshafts and the addition of round-slide Mikuni VM32SS carburettors, the 1-litre bike produced 90bhp, only two less than the 1100This is frame number #129 of 2,995, however, only 166 of these bikes were allocated to the UK marketThe odometer currently shows 7,083 original milesStarts and runs. May require a light recommissioning before use as it has been in dry storage for over ten yearsSome paint is flaking off on the rear faring. Supplied with its original tool kitWith only 166 imported and many no longer around, this is a rare bike and with just over 7,000 miles would be at home in any collection of landmark Suzukis  SpecificationMake: SUZUKIModel: GSX1000 KATANAYear: 1982Registration Number: OHM 567YEngine Number: 100334Click here for more details and images

Lot 167

An East Tibetan Flint or Tinder Pouch (Chuckmuck or Mechag). These purses are used by the nomadic Khampa people in a remote part of Tibet to carry flint or “Mechak”, referring to a traditional Tibetan iron edged tool, used for creating sparks. Made of Ox hide and decorated with brass, iron, silver and turquoise. Approximately 8cm x 14cm.
